COMING SOON!
"OPENING DAY," a new mystery thriller in the Matt Davis series.
Matt is a former New York City homicide detective. Previously, in "As the Twig is Bent," his last case nearly costs him his life. Now retired from the NYPD to a small, Upstate New York fishing village, he has taken a job as Chief of Police. Fishing one day at his "secret spot," he stumbles across a body. The challenges of this unsolved murder are complex. Not only do we not know the murderer, but there is no clue to the identity of the victim!
